thats called a talk-back mic. it allows the musicians to talk to each other via their in-ear monitors. umphrey's uses them i think at every show to call out changes. i saw phish start using them a few tours ago
Long ago in a time long forgotten Trey had a big cup that had a mic in it. He talked to the band and sound guys through that mic. It was a perfect plan except for the FUCKING MIC CABLE coming out of the bottom of the cup. Ah, the good old days …

They do have hand singals for the sound guy that normally sits right off stage Page side. Those are to adjust the mix in various ways. Like someone else said, none of his equipment was on stage. If you notice, Mike is perpetually messing with the settings on his pedals. He usually has them in a little rack to his left so he can pull out a drawer and change the settings on certain effects. Im betting some of the weirder hand signals were for someone who had access to his effects to do stuff to them.

Mike's always been into hand signals. I remember one issue of the _Doniac Schvice_ around 1994 or so someone wrote in to Mike's Corner expressing the need for a hand signal to identify oneself from a car as a head to other Phish heads encountered while driving on I-95, etc. Mike's response was to "wave your hand like a fish swimming, then pick nose."
